MediaTek MT6893 AnTuTu benchmark scores revealed

According to reports, after launching the Dimensity 700 5G chipset, MediaTek is planning to release a new 6nm chipset. Today, the MT6893 chipset was revealed on the AnTuTu benchmark.

MediaTek 6893 AnTuTu Benchmark

Surprisingly, its total score exceeds the Snapdragon 865. The prototype device with this chipset scored 622,409 points, while the Snapdragon 865 scored about 611,000 points.

The specifications of the prototype device with the MT6893 chipset are as follows:

  • A display with 2340 x 1080 (Full HD+) resolution and 90Hz refresh rate
  • 8GB LPDDR5 RAM
  • 256GB UFS 3.1 storage
  • Android 11 OS
  • Codename: Alps

The current running score does not reflect the final performance of this SoC, and further optimization is still needed in the future. The Snapdragon 865 chipset has scored higher in CPU and UX. The phone used for comparison with the MT6893 chipset is the OPPO Find X2 Pro.

MT6893 vs Snapdragon 865

According to previous reports, the MT6893 is an octa-core chipset manufactured using a 6nm process. Its architecture includes one 3.0GHz Cortex-A78 core, three 2.6GHz Cortex-A78 cores, and four 2.0GHz Cortex-A55 cores. The chipset features a Mali-G77 MC9 GPU.

This chipset is expected to be released soon. MediaTek may launch a new chipset series with a new name for its 6nm chip.
